Fig. 1: The evanescently coupled rod array arranged in a honeycomb lattice with slowly varying radii along the propagation direction (z-direction).
From: Photonic Hall effect and helical Zitterbewegung in a synthetic Weyl system

a The schematic illustration. b The first Brillouin zone in the reciprocal space of the honeycomb lattice with the positions of K = −\(\frac{{4\pi }}{{3a}}\)ex and K′ = \(\frac{{4\pi }}{{3a}}\)ex. c The distribution of the Berry curvature of the lower-energy state in the synthetic space [k, ƞ]. d, e Local distributions of the Berry curvature close to the two Weyl points
